About the role
- Lead the Plasma Innovation Hub, defining the strategic innovation roadmap
- Govern the end-to-end innovation portfolio, ensuring measurable value and alignment with long-term goals
- Identify emerging trends, technologies, and market opportunities in plasma procurement
- Direct the innovation project phases with executive-level rigor
- Lead stakeholder engagement, market exploration, and establish KPI frameworks
- Mentor the Innovation Manager and nurture a culture of experimentation
- Conduct advanced market research to inform innovation and service development
- Provide foresight on industry shifts and develop strategic briefs for executive decision-making
- Represent the Innovation vertical with credibility in internal forums
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Innovation, Business, Engineering, Life Sciences, or related field
- 8+ years of experience in innovation, strategy and project management roles
- Strong knowledge of customer-centric methodologies (Design Thinking, Service Design, Customer Journey Mapping, etc.)
- Experience in project management, including planning, execution, monitoring, and stakeholder reporting.
- Comfortable navigating complexity, ambiguity, and working in cross-functional environments.
- Excellent problem-solving, analytical, and financial modeling skills.
- Must be fluent in English.
